EP's 10 Way to Celebrate National Dog Week

1- Visit the Doggie Beach! Manasquan Inlet Beach
Manasquan Inlet - Third Ave Dogs are allowed off-leash on this beach! To get there, take Main St in Manasquan, over the bridge to Third Ave. Make a right, go all the way to the end and the beach is on the right hand side.

2- Create a Homemade Frozen Treat
Add your pup’s favorite treat to some fat free yogurt (peanut butter, bananas, carrots, etc), stir, pour into ice cube trays, freeze and watch your dog enjoy this healthy, homemade delicacy!

3- Go for a Hike
Take your dog down your favorite trail at Riverside Park (off Whitesville Rd. in Toms River), Winding River Park (off Route 37 in Toms River), or any other secret hiking spot you like.

7- Play Hide N Go Seek
Put your dog away for a few minutes while you hide food under the couch, table, in a doorway, etc. Bring your dog in the room and hang back and watch the fun unfold as Fido runs around the house finding all the hidden treats while you encourage them along.
